The Historical and Culinary Journey of Almond Milk and Oil in Medieval Arab Cuisine
Almond milk is made by soaking ground almonds in water and then extracting the liquid, which means it isn’t technically ‘milk’. In medieval Arab cookbooks, it is often called duhn al-lawz (دهن اللوز, ‘almond oil’), but sometimes referred to as mā’ al-lawz (ماء اللوز, ‘almond water’) or halīb al-lawz (حليب اللوز, ‘almond milk’). This should not be mistaken for modern ‘almond oil’, which is the extract left after pressing dried almond kernels.

Low-Fat Vegan Diet Proven to Reduce Harmful Compounds and Promote Weight Loss, Outperforming Mediterranean Diet
A low-fat vegan diet significantly reduces harmful inflammatory compounds known as advanced glycation end-products (AGEs) by 73%, while a Mediterranean diet shows no reduction, according to new research by the Physicians Committee for Responsible Medicine published in Frontiers in Nutrition. This reduction in AGEs on the vegan diet is linked to an average weight loss of 6 Kilograms, whereas the Mediterranean diet results in no weight change. The reduction in dietary AGEs on the low-fat vegan diet was primarily due to eliminating meat (41%), reducing added fats (27%), and avoiding dairy products (14%).

Vegan Basbousa: A Sweet Middle Eastern Delight with Caramelized Crunch
Vegan basbousa is a delicious Middle Eastern semolina cake soaked in a sweet, floral syrup called atter. It has a golden, crunchy top layer and a soft, fluffy, pale yellow interior. Also known as Harissa or Namoura, this traditional dessert has a rich history and is especially popular in Egypt, Syria, Turkey, Greece, and Lebanon, where it has been enjoyed for centuries.

A plant-based diet is suitable for dogs, according to Doctors at Veterinary Clinics in UAE
A plant-based diet for dogs is fine, according to Dr. Sam Westhead of Amity Veterinary Clinic in Al Barsha, Dubai, as long as owners ensure that the animals get enough nutrients. "Dogs, like humans, may follow vegan diets as long as they are properly balanced and carefully planned. "They require a wide variety of vitamins, minerals, proteins, fats, and carbohydrates," he stated.

Millions of migratory birds slaughtered in Lebanon for likes and fun!
Lebanon is facing a severe bird-poaching crisis. Millions of migratory birds are killed each year as they pass through the country on their journey between Africa and Europe. The mountainous terrain, combined with weak law enforcement due to ongoing crises, has created a perfect environment for poachers. These individuals often justify their actions as a tradition passed down from their ancestors. However, conservationists argue that this practice is both wrong and unsustainable.
